Key ideas from Dorian Yates
- Dorian Yates achieved six Mr. Olympia titles training just 45 minutes, 3-4 times per week using high-intensity, low-volume methods inspired by Arthur Jones's Books
- "You've got to give it more than it's used to. The body does not want to change. It wants to keep status quo" - Dorian on progressive overload principles
- For natural trainees, Yates recommends 45 minutes twice weekly focusing on compound movements taken to muscular failure with proper recovery
- High-intensity cardio: "Six minutes of all-out sprints on an air bike produces similar results to 45 minutes of steady cardio" - Dorian
- Yates transformed his physique from 180 to 210 pounds naturally in 18 months before using any performance-enhancing substances
